Appellation:
Saint-Emilion is a key wine town in the Libournais district of Bordeaux. The wines of Saint-Émilion are typically blended from different grape varieties, the main ones being Merlot and Cabernet Franc

Did you know?:
In 1955 the wines of Saint-Émilion, Bordeaux were classified for the first time. Unlike the Bordeaux Wine Classification of 1855 covering wines from the Medoc and Graves regions, the Saint-Émilion list is updated every 10 years
